Red blood cell (pRBC) transfusion is an independent risk factor for multiple organ failure (MOF); a maladaptive immuno-inflammatory response is implicated. Interleukin-8 (IL-8) is one putative mediator of this response. We previously observed that injured patients resuscitated with pRBCs have increased plasma IL-8 compared with those given human polymerized hemoglobin (PolyHb). To further elucidate the mechanisms responsible for this difference in IL-8, we devised an ex-vivo transfusion model. We hypothesize that pRBC transfusion induces increased IL-8 gene expression that is avoided by the use of PolyHb.
